A car travels 30km at a uniform speed of 40 km/h and the next 30km at a uniform speed of 30 km/h.Find the average speed .

average speed = total distance/ total time taken
then , the total distance = 30+30=60 km
total time = (30/40)+(30/30)
=3/4+1=7/4
now , average speed = 60/(7/4)
= 60×4/7
= 240/7
=34.28 kmph
